I recently had to RMA my mobo due to a ram issue. Now that it's back, the wireless adapter is missing from device manager. The adapter is wifi/bluetooth yet bluetooth is still showing up in the manager. PC specs are:
Windows 10 Pr0 64-bit
Asrock H270M-ITX/AC motherboard
i5 7400
16 GB DDR4 2400
Corsair SF450 450 watt psu
gtx 960 4gb
Corsair MP500 120 GB M.2 drive
Sandisk Ultra 1 TB SSD
Seagate 2TB Firecuda SSHD
I have a "network controller" that shows up in the Other devices tab with missing drivers. Updating driver fails and returns with a "Data Error (cyclic redundancy check)". I've also tried uninstalling/reinstalling the software bundle for it. According to Intel, the module is 1 part bluetooth 1 part wifi yet it still shows the bluetooth stuff as working. My phone is able to see the pc on bluetooth as well. I've also tried updating the bios to no avail.
